Trust Funds

Asbestos victims must be fully compensated for their losses, including medical expenses, lost income and suffering and pain. Compensation from asbestos trust funds may help them pay for these costs. Asbestos trust funds are pools of money that were set aside by the manufacturers that produced asbestos-containing products. These trust funds were established in the 1980s when companies knowingly exposed workers to asbestos-containing substances and applied for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ection to avoid legal liability in lawsuits.

Typically, each trust fund assigns a specific schedule of value to various types of asbestos-related conditions with the more serious conditions being valued higher than others. Each trust also has a payment percentage, which is the portion of the total claim they will pay out. asbestos legal attorneys help victims maximize their payouts by filing claims through multiple asbestos trust funds.

To ensure that compensation is received as quickly as possible, it is important to file a claim with the asbestos trust fund when you are diagnosed. The timeframe varies based on the situation, but generally victims receive their payouts within 90 days of submitting their claim. Some victims may qualify for an expedited review, which enables them to receive a fixed amount of compensation that is based on the asbestos company's established criteria.

The average mesothelioma payout from a fund is $1 million or more. The exact amount depends on which asbestos companies are involved in the claim of the individual and also the percentage of each trust's payout.
